Output 417697b9514383111d50c91cad56b12aa0f54bec5f1d11ff3dfa5e22c131e36c:6

value
514383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596a652688dae947c0b7aeda1fbddcfd0524bd15 OP_EQUAL
address
39qoX5YVijBHk761hjwQGYzLTLfyDW5F8Y
transaction
417697b9514383111d50c91cad56b12aa0f54bec5f1d11ff3dfa5e22c131e36c
spent
true